Ukuba i-motor ikwimeko yokusebenza ephazamisayo ngokuqala rhoqo, ukuqala rhoqo kuya kubangela ukuba i-motor ibe nefuthe elibi kakhulu kwi-winging ngenxa yombane omkhulu ngexesha lenkqubo yokuqala, kwaye ukujikeleza kuya kushisa kakhulu kunye neminyaka yobudala, kwaye ukuthembeka kwemoto kuya kuhla. Ngokukodwa kwiinjini eziqalwe ngokuthe ngqo kumaxesha ombane, ingxaki imbi kakhulu, ke ngoko inqanaba lokufakelwa kolu hlobo lweemoto kufuneka libe phezulu, lingabi ngaphantsi kweKlasi F.

Kwiimeko zokusebenza kunye nexesha elifutshane lokuhamba kunye nexesha elide lokuphumla, i-motor inokuba ne-condensation, oko kukuthi, emva kokuba i-motor winding iyancipha ukusuka kwiqondo lokushisa eliphezulu ngexesha lokusebenza, ukujika kuya kuba manzi ngenxa yokwahlukana kweqondo lokushisa kunye nokukhuselwa kunye nezinto ezingqongileyo ezingqongileyo. Ukuba i-motor iqalwe ngokuthe ngqo phantsi kwale meko, inokubangela ukuba i-motor winding iphulwe ngenxa yokusebenza kakubi kwe-insulation, ngakumbi kwii-motor-high-voltage, ingxaki inokuba yingozi ngakumbi. Ngesi sizathu, izixhobo zokufudumeza ezinobungqina bokufuma ziye zaba ngumgangatho weenjini eziphezulu ze-voltage, kwaye abasebenzisi beemoto kufuneka baqhube ukususwa okufunekayo kokufuma ngaphambi kokuba baqalise i-motor.
Kwiimoto eziphezulu ze-voltage kunye ne-high-power motors, ngenxa yeempawu ezikhethekileyo ze-motor body kunye ne-rotor enzima, ukhuseleko lokujikeleza kufuneka lwenziwe rhoqo ngexesha lokubekwa kwe-motor ukuthintela imiphumo emibi kwindlela yokuthwala, oko kukuthi, ukuguqulwa kwamacandelo enkqubo yokuthwala ngenxa ye-deadweight ye-rotor; le ngxaki ayikho kwiinjini ezijikelezayo ngokuqhubekayo, nje ukuba isimo sokusebenza sibekwe esweni ngokusondeleyo kwaye ukugcinwa okufanelekileyo kwenziwa.
